Output 21ef02d788409671e61c0d271d4545648cf1414a8063cfa7f1c75d2dae9df10f:0

value
1364969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c55791311831a203cd289ebb4e950cfb59e69876 OP_EQUAL
address
3KgTwcA647P95an59FiD8XxaLeQVb1caXa
transaction
21ef02d788409671e61c0d271d4545648cf1414a8063cfa7f1c75d2dae9df10f
spent
true